What is Nanoohm (nΩ)
Nanoohm (nΩ) is a unit of electrical resistance equal to one billionth of an ohm (10^-9 ohms). It is used to measure extremely low levels of resistance in electrical circuits.
What is Microohm (µΩ)
Microohm (µΩ) is a unit of electrical resistance equal to one millionth of an ohm (10^-6 ohms). It is commonly used to express small resistance values in electronic components.
Conversion Formulas
The conversions between Nanoohm (nΩ) and Microohm (µΩ) are as follows:
To convert from Nanoohm to Microohm: 1(nΩ)=0.001(µΩ)
To convert from Microohm to Nanoohm: 1(µΩ)=1000(nΩ)
